Research Field Service Representative OCONUS - Biometrics (Wiesbaden, Germany)

Florida International University, Miami, FL, United States


Job Summary

Develops and delivers training in Sensitive Site Exploitation (SSE) with emphasis on biometric collection and identity intelligence, including fingerprint, facial recognition, and iris systems, for civilian and military audiences.

Provides instruction on tactics, techniques, and procedures (TTPs) supporting the collection, processing, and integration of biometric and exploitation data within SSE operations.

Sets up, configures, operates, and maintains biometric collection and matching systems, including devices used for enrollment, identification, and watchlist integration.

Conducts and supports biometric enrollment, matching, and latent print collection activities, including basic DNA collection in support of identity intelligence objectives.

Accesses, updates, and installs Biometric Enabled Watch Lists (BEWL) onto supported biometric systems and devices.

Designs and implements instructional materials and hands‑on exercises that reinforce biometric collection, processing, and operational application.

Maintains and operates SSE and exploitation equipment, including tools used for biometric, cellular, and media exploitation activities.

Provides operational support for SSE activities, including digital media and cellular exploitation, as part of integrated identity intelligence efforts.

Maintains and supports Exploitation Analysis Center (EAC) equipment and processes, including evidence collection, documentation, chain of custody, handling, and preservation.

Performs field collection activities including digital photography, latent print processing, and post‑blast evidence collection, in support of SSE operations.

Provides basic instruction and support in chemical detection and identification methods, including use of field test kits and common analytical tools.

Operates laboratory and field equipment at a user level and performs routine maintenance in support of SSE and exploitation activities.

Applies standard safety procedures when handling samples, chemicals, and potentially hazardous materials in training and operational environments.

Utilizes basic analytical techniques (e.g., spectroscopy, gas chromatography, mass spectrometry) at a familiarization or user level as required.

Collaborates with team members and instructors to ensure consistency in training delivery, operational support, and use of biometric and exploitation systems.

Provides input and support for reporting requirements, including training metrics and operational outputs.

Evaluates trainee performance through practical exercises and testing to ensure competency in biometric and SSE tasks.

Coordinates with deployed and CONUS‑based elements to support biometric and identity intelligence operations.

Maintains current knowledge of biometric systems, SSE equipment, and operational procedures to support mission requirements.
